Demitrie
deh-MEE-tree
Demitrie is a boy’s name of Greek origin, meaning “A variant of Dimitri, the French and Russian form of the Greek Demetrios, meaning 'follower of Demeter' (goddess of agriculture).”, and peaked in popularity in 1992.

The Story of Demitrie
This name carries the charm of continental traditions and the artistic spirit of devotion.
Demitrie is a melodic variant of Dimitri, tracing its lineage to the Greek Demetrios. This ancient name signifies 'follower of Demeter,' the goddess who presided over grains, harvest, and the earth's fertility, imbuing it with a connection to abundance.
